Transaction 0091880587598c26bdd50987ffee0d2f38af12659f12f738f802b26761f62bf8
1 Input
1 Output
-
0091880587598c26bdd50987ffee0d2f38af12659f12f738f802b26761f62bf8:0
- value
- 318507
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d3db5fce60cc53d56229817c813fa329abadcce
- address
- bc1qe57mtl8xpnzn643znqtusyl6x2dt4hxwte8566